Local tips
- Visit early in the morning for fewer crowds and the best lighting for photography.
- Wear sturdy hiking shoes as the trails can be uneven and muddy.
- Bring binoculars to spot local bird species that often nest in the cliffs.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y at one of the scenic viewpoints around the waterfall.
